What makes a good e-commerce site?
An e-commerce site lets you shop online: tech, fashion, home, appliances, DIY or everyday products. In France, a few large platforms and retailers share the market, from giant marketplaces to specialist stores. The "best" e-commerce site is not the same for everyone: it depends on what you buy, your budget and your delivery needs. A good site comes down to a few things: the breadth of the catalogue, the price you actually pay, clarity at checkout, and the quality of service when something goes wrong.
Why compare e-commerce sites before buying
For the same product, the total price, shipping fees, delivery times and reliability vary a lot from one site to another. Comparing means avoiding overpaying or landing on an unreliable seller. The first price shown does not tell the whole story: add shipping, check real availability and read the return policy. A slightly pricier but reliable and fast site is often worth more than a bargain that never arrives.
How to choose your e-commerce site
Beyond brand name, a few criteria really make the difference:
- Total price: product + shipping, not just the tag. Free shipping over a threshold can change everything.
- Catalogue and availability: a wide choice actually in stock, not "coming soon" listings.
- Delivery: stated times, options (express, pickup point), and carrier reliability.
- Returns and refunds: 14 days of withdrawal in France, but how easy the return is varies a lot by site.
- Secure payment: HTTPS, 3D Secure, varied payment methods. Security is not optional.
- Customer service: reachable, responsive, useful the day of a dispute or a lost parcel.
- Seller trust: on a marketplace, the specific seller's rating matters as much as the site's.
Marketplace, store, comparison tool: which types?
E-commerce is built around a few models. Marketplaces gather thousands of third-party sellers and a near-unlimited catalogue. Retailer online stores sell their own products, often with better service and in-store support. Flash sales offer big brands at reduced prices for a limited time. The right site depends on your purchase: a specific product, a bargain, or hands-on support.

Frequently asked questions about e-commerce sites in France
Which is the best e-commerce site in France?
There is no universal "best" site: the right one depends on what you buy. A store that is great for appliances can be average for fashion. Look at the catalogue, the total price, shipping fees and times, and after-sales service.
How do you spot a trustworthy online store?
Check the legal notice and company number, recent customer reviews, clear return terms, secure payment methods and the HTTPS padlock. A serious store shows a reachable customer service and a readable return policy.
Are online payments safe?
Yes on serious sites: payment goes through an encrypted connection (HTTPS) and strong authentication (3D Secure). Never enter your card details on a site with no padlock and no legal notice.
How do you pay less on e-commerce sites?
Compare the total price (product + shipping), watch for flash sales and seasonal sales, use price comparison tools and check price history to avoid fake discounts. Free shipping over a threshold often tips the balance.
What are the usual delivery times?
From 24 hours to a few days depending on the seller, stock and chosen method. Big platforms often offer paid express delivery. Always check the stated time before checkout, especially for a time-sensitive purchase.
Can you return an online purchase?
Yes: in France you have a 14-day right of withdrawal on most distance purchases, with no reason needed. A few categories (custom products, opened hygiene items) are exceptions. Read the return policy before buying.
Marketplace or online store, what is the difference?
A marketplace hosts many third-party sellers; an online store sells its own products. On a marketplace, check the specific seller's rating, not just the site's.
